2026/4/2 22:24:40
网站建设
项目流程
世界做诡异的地方网站,网站建设市场分析,免费做网站方案,长沙网上购物超市腾讯混元翻译模型案例#xff1a;多语言客服中心
1. 引言
随着全球化业务的不断扩展#xff0c;企业对多语言支持的需求日益增长。在客户服务领域#xff0c;快速、准确地实现跨语言沟通已成为提升用户体验和运营效率的关键环节。传统的人工翻译成本高、响应慢#xff0c…腾讯混元翻译模型案例多语言客服中心1. 引言随着全球化业务的不断扩展企业对多语言支持的需求日益增长。在客户服务领域快速、准确地实现跨语言沟通已成为提升用户体验和运营效率的关键环节。传统的人工翻译成本高、响应慢而通用机器翻译服务在专业场景下的表现往往不够稳定。为解决这一问题基于腾讯混元团队发布的HY-MT1.5-1.8B翻译模型进行二次开发构建面向企业级应用的多语言客服翻译系统成为一种高效且可落地的技术方案。该系统由开发者“by113小贝”基于开源模型进一步优化与集成已在实际项目中成功应用于跨境电商、在线教育和国际SaaS平台等多个场景。本文将围绕该模型的技术特性、部署方式及在多语言客服中心的实际应用展开详细解析帮助读者理解如何利用高性能开源翻译模型打造定制化语言服务解决方案。2. HY-MT1.5-1.8B 模型核心能力解析2.1 模型架构与技术基础HY-MT1.5-1.8B是腾讯混元团队推出的一款专用于高质量机器翻译的大规模语言模型参数量达18亿1.8B采用标准的Transformer 解码器架构并针对翻译任务进行了结构优化和训练策略改进。相较于传统的编码-解码Encoder-Decoder结构该模型采用了因果语言建模Causal LM范式通过指令微调Instruction Tuning的方式引导模型理解翻译意图。这种设计使得模型不仅能完成双向翻译任务还能灵活处理多轮对话中的上下文依赖问题特别适用于客服场景中自然语言交互频繁的特点。模型输入采用结构化消息格式如{role: user, content: Translate...}结合内置的聊天模板chat_template.jinja自动构造提示词prompt从而显著降低使用门槛并提升输出一致性。2.2 多语言覆盖能力本模型支持38 种语言涵盖全球主要语种及其方言变体包括主流语言中文、英文、法语、西班牙语、日语、阿拉伯语、韩语、俄语等区域性语言泰语、越南语、马来语、印地语、乌尔都语、希伯来语等方言变体繁体中文、粤语、蒙古语、藏语、哈萨克语等完整的语言列表可通过项目根目录下的LANGUAGES.md文件查阅。广泛的语种覆盖使其能够满足跨国企业在全球多个市场开展本地化服务的需求。2.3 高质量翻译性能在多个权威测试集上HY-MT1.5-1.8B 展现出接近甚至超越部分商用翻译引擎的表现。以下是其在关键语言对上的 BLEU 分数对比语言对HY-MT1.5-1.8BGPT-4Google Translate中文 → 英文38.542.135.2英文 → 中文41.244.837.9英文 → 法文36.839.234.1日文 → 英文33.437.531.8从数据可见该模型在中英互译任务上已明显优于 Google Translate在部分语向接近 GPT-4 表现具备较强的实用价值。此外模型推理速度经过优化在 A100 GPU 上的平均延迟和吞吐量如下输入长度平均延迟吞吐量50 tokens45ms22 sent/s100 tokens78ms12 sent/s200 tokens145ms6 sent/s500 tokens380ms2.5 sent/s这表明其在实时性要求较高的客服系统中具有良好的响应能力适合高并发场景下的部署。3. 系统部署与集成实践3.1 Web 界面部署方式最简便的启动方式是通过 Python 脚本运行 Gradio 提供的 Web 接口适用于快速验证和原型开发。# 1. 安装依赖 pip install -r requirements.txt # 2. 启动服务 python3 /HY-MT1.5-1.8B/app.py # 3. 访问浏览器 https://gpu-pod696063056d96473fc2d7ce58-7860.web.gpu.csdn.net/app.py使用 Gradio 构建了一个简洁的前端界面用户可直接输入待翻译文本并选择目标语言后端自动调用模型生成结果。整个流程无需编写额外接口代码极大降低了非技术人员的使用门槛。3.2 编程调用示例对于需要嵌入现有系统的开发者可以直接加载模型进行编程调用。以下是一个典型的翻译请求实现from transformers import AutoTokenizer, AutoModelForCausalLM import torch # 加载模型 model_name tencent/HY-MT1.5-1.8B tokenizer AutoTokenizer.from_pretrained(model_name) model AutoModelForCausalLM.from_pretrained( model_name, device_mapauto, torch_dtypetorch.bfloat16 ) # 翻译 messages [{ role: user, content: Translate the following segment into Chinese, without additional explanation.\n\nIts on the house. }] tokenized tokenizer.apply_chat_template( messages, tokenizeTrue, add_generation_promptFalse, return_tensorspt ) outputs model.generate(tokenized.to(model.device), max_new_tokens2048) result tokenizer.decode(outputs[0]) print(result) # 输出这是免费的。上述代码展示了从模型加载到生成翻译结果的完整流程。其中 -device_mapauto实现多GPU自动分配 -torch.bfloat16减少显存占用同时保持精度 -apply_chat_template自动处理指令格式化确保输入符合模型预期。3.3 Docker 容器化部署为便于生产环境部署推荐使用 Docker 将模型封装为独立服务。# 构建镜像 docker build -t hy-mt-1.8b:latest . # 运行容器 docker run -d -p 7860:7860 --gpus all --name hy-mt-translator hy-mt-1.8b:latestDockerfile 中通常包含以下关键配置 - 基础镜像选用pytorch/pytorch:2.0-cuda11.7- 预安装 Transformers、Accelerate、Gradio 等依赖 - 设置启动命令运行app.py容器化部署的优势在于 - 环境隔离性强避免依赖冲突 - 支持 Kubernetes 编排易于横向扩展 - 可配合 Nginx 或 API Gateway 实现负载均衡4. 在多语言客服中心的应用实践4.1 应用场景分析在典型的多语言客服系统中常见需求包括 - 实时翻译客户提交的工单或聊天内容 - 自动生成多语言版本的回复建议 - 对历史会话记录进行批量翻译归档 - 支持坐席人员跨语言协作传统做法依赖第三方API如 Google Cloud Translation存在数据隐私风险、调用成本高、响应不稳定等问题。而自建翻译服务则可通过私有化部署保障安全性和可控性。4.2 系统集成架构设计将 HY-MT1.5-1.8B 集成进客服系统的核心架构如下[客户端] ↔ [API网关] ↔ [翻译微服务] ↔ [HY-MT模型实例] ↓ [缓存层 Redis] ↓ [日志与监控系统]具体组件说明 -API网关统一接收翻译请求做身份认证与限流控制 -翻译微服务封装模型调用逻辑提供 RESTful 接口 -Redis缓存对高频短句如“谢谢”、“稍等”进行结果缓存降低重复计算开销 -异步队列对长文本或批量任务采用 Celery RabbitMQ 异步处理4.3 性能优化策略为提升系统整体效率采取了以下优化措施动态批处理Dynamic Batching将短时间内收到的多个翻译请求合并为一个 batch显著提高 GPU 利用率降低单位请求成本量化压缩INT8 Quantization使用 Hugging Face Optimum 工具对模型进行 INT8 量化显存占用减少约 40%推理速度提升 25%缓存命中优化对相似句子进行模糊匹配基于 Sentence-BERT 向量提升缓存复用率尤其适用于模板化表达降级机制当模型服务异常时自动切换至轻量级规则翻译或第三方备用接口保证系统可用性 SLA ≥ 99.9%5. 技术栈与项目结构说明5.1 核心依赖组件组件版本作用PyTorch 2.0.0深度学习框架支持 CUDA 加速Transformers 4.56.0模型加载与 tokenizer 管理Accelerate 0.20.0多GPU/TPU 分布式推理支持Gradio 4.0.0快速构建 Web UISentencepiece 0.1.99子词分词器支持多语言切分5.2 项目文件结构/HY-MT1.5-1.8B/ ├── app.py # Gradio Web 应用入口 ├── requirements.txt # Python 依赖声明 ├── model.safetensors # 模型权重文件 (3.8GB) ├── tokenizer.json # 分词器配置 ├── config.json # 模型结构定义 ├── generation_config.json # 默认生成参数 ├── chat_template.jinja # 指令模板定义输入格式其中safetensors格式由 Hugging Face 提出相比传统的.bin文件更安全、加载更快防止恶意代码注入。5.3 推理参数配置模型默认使用的生成参数如下见generation_config.json{ top_k: 20, top_p: 0.6, repetition_penalty: 1.05, temperature: 0.7, max_new_tokens: 2048 }这些参数经过大量实验调优在流畅性、多样性和准确性之间取得平衡 -top_p0.6控制采样范围避免生成过于随机的内容 -repetition_penalty1.05抑制重复词汇 -temperature0.7保留一定创造性但不过于发散可根据具体业务需求调整以适应正式、口语或技术文档等不同风格。6. 相关资源与许可证信息6.1 关键链接汇总类型链接 Hugging Face 模型页tencent/HY-MT1.5-1.8B️ 在线 Demo腾讯混元 Demo ModelScope 页面Tencent Hunyuan️ 官方网站hunyuan.tencent.com GitHub 仓库Tencent-Hunyuan/HY-MT 技术报告HY_MT1_5_Technical_Report.pdf6.2 开源许可证说明本项目采用Apache License 2.0开源协议允许 - ✅ 商业用途 - ✅ 修改源码 - ✅ 分发衍生作品 - ✅ 私人使用同时要求保留原始版权声明和 NOTICE 文件。详细条款请参阅项目根目录下的LICENSE文件。若研究成果中使用了该模型请按以下格式引用misc{tencent_hy_mt_2025, title{HY-MT1.5: High-Quality Machine Translation with Lightweight Architecture}, author{Tencent Hunyuan Team}, year{2025}, publisher{Hugging Face}, url{https://huggingface.co/tencent/HY-MT1.5-1.8B} }7. 总结本文深入探讨了基于腾讯混元HY-MT1.5-1.8B翻译模型构建多语言客服系统的全过程。该模型凭借其强大的翻译质量、广泛的语种支持以及高效的推理性能为企业提供了可靠的本地化语言处理能力。通过 Web 界面、编程接口或 Docker 容器等多种部署方式开发者可以快速将其集成至现有业务系统中。结合缓存、批处理和异步调度等工程优化手段可在保障服务质量的同时有效控制资源消耗。未来随着更多垂直领域数据的注入和持续微调此类开源大模型将在金融、医疗、法律等专业场景中发挥更大价值。对于希望构建自主可控、高性价比多语言服务能力的企业而言HY-MT1.5-1.8B 是一个极具吸引力的选择。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。